Transport Coordinator Key Responsibilities

As a Transport Coordinator, you will:
Lead daily driver briefings and debriefings, identifying and implementing performance improvements via PMS.

Champion Müller's safety culture by using STAR cards, conducting safety sweeps, and supporting accident/incident investigations.

Maintain and update the site's run folder, ensuring all changes are clearly communicated.

Manage breakdown and recovery procedures for all MMID vehicles.

Oversee site assets including GKNs, trolleys, and handheld devices.

Drive operational excellence by identifying and implementing improvement initiatives.

Understand and enforce all work instructions and standard operating procedures (SOPs).

Monitor service levels, including customer service metrics and reporting of shorts and lates.

Ensure effective resource allocation, legal compliance, and timely communication of changes.

Manage the site fuel master key and track fuel usage.

Coordinate vehicle servicing in collaboration with the garage team.

Oversee the Daily Tacho Master system to ensure driver compliance with legal and regulatory standards.

Conduct trailer checks, including temperature monitoring and regular audits.

Manage cross-dock operations efficiently.

Maintain AS400 system housekeeping.

Promote and embody MMID values and behaviours.

Support and manage third-party logistics (3PL) relationships.
